Title: The Innovative Contributions of Inventor Wang-Soo Kim

Introduction: Wang-Soo Kim is a notable inventor based in Seoul, South Korea, recognized for his advancements in semiconductor memory technology. With a total of four patents to his name, he has made significant contributions to the field, particularly in memory modules and systems.

Latest Patents: Wang-Soo Kim's latest patents focus on memory modules, memory systems, and methods of operating those modules. One patent describes a memory module that comprises a plurality of semiconductor memory devices on the same module board, which are designed to perform a training operation simultaneously. This innovation allows for the identification of selected equalization coefficients through a reception interface circuit that transmits training information to the memory controller based on a command. Another patent covers a similar concept, where a memory module with semiconductor devices and a control device functions in a hidden training mode, giving commands and signals to perform command/address training on the memory devices during standard operation.
